  • Transitioned to a holding company structure in September; Adastria renamed and ST HD and spun off New Adastria

  • Consolidated sales and profit increased in 3Q for the three companies New Adastria, and ST, and and ST HD (non-consolidated figures for Adastria in the previous year)

  • Domestic group company sales increased 8% in 3Q (excluding the impact of one company added through M&A and two companies reduced through absorption mergers)

  • Overseas group company sales decreased; however, excluding the impact of the U.S. withdrawal, sales increased 24% in 3Q

  • Sales at zetton, our food and beverage business, decreased due to the change in the fiscal-year end, which resulted in a four-month 3Q in the previous fiscal year;

    however, sales increased 2% when compared on a three month basis

  • Sales progressed as planned due to lower temperatures and strong winter product performance offsetting the impact of the extended summer heat in September

  • Gross profit margin improved, despite fall inventory clearance discounts, due to improved markups and the rebound from one-time expenses stemming from changes in point usage rates in the previous year

  • Rent and depreciation increased; however, we controlled the overall SG&A amount and the ratio to net sales within the planned range
